Just visit the Iowa DNR website and you will find all the information you need to apply. For archery it will take you up to 3 years in the lottery system. You get preference points the years that you apply but arent successful in the draw. You need to figure out where you want to hunt first so you know what zone to apply for. Good luck.

Theareas in Iowa are cut up into zones, you can only hunt the zone that you draw for. The best areas are along the MississippiRiver for the entire length of the state but all of these zonestake three years to draw. Some of the less popularzones in the central and west part of the statetake1 to 2years to draw. I hunt SW Iowa soevery three yearsI draw (whichmeans I'll draw in 2009 woo hoo!)

I would start applying for preference points this next spring and hold off the trip until I had enough points to draw the best zone, which is atleast 3 years. I have 3 myself and haven't decided if I will put in for the tag this year or not.

The prefence point only costs $10.
